Racing commenced at 0945 in 18-25 knots from the SW. Conditions throughout the day were up and down, anywhere from 8-12 knots, to puffs in the 30s. The last two flights were sailed in 6-9 knots from the West.
43 races were completed thanks to CHump Christine Accettella and crew. Start time on Sunday will be pushed back to 1000 due to an unfavorable temperature forecast. One request for redress will be heard at 0930.
A chilly morning welcomed sailors to the ODU Sailing Center. Boats launched in a 10-15 knot WNW'rly and finished the second round robin. The third round was scrapped for time restrictions and a final four was sailed with Cornell taking the win followed by Georgetown, Charleston and Navy.
